Transaction 68ce1132d846ef59c773baaf750afdb6bbf6f24f92b9033a46a6b40344a0f3e3

3 Input
2 Outputs
  • 68ce1132d846ef59c773baaf750afdb6bbf6f24f92b9033a46a6b40344a0f3e3:0
  • value  342430362
    address  3DUZ4ghhMyh93c2sjwpaRnfrk5ewUZGH7g
  • 68ce1132d846ef59c773baaf750afdb6bbf6f24f92b9033a46a6b40344a0f3e3:1
  • value  1300000000
    address  32sHoaovu85AvACZBTKRB6oyZ6MQ7212R3